Action item from the Maplewell Clinic reminder outage: the nightly reminder job silently skipped patients when the scheduling API returned a partial page. This change adds pagination verification and a hard failure if counts mismatch, plus an alert on zero reminders sent. Reviewer: please check the retry logic doesn't re-send reminders already delivered — dedupe is keyed on appointment slot. Background on the incident and the dedupe design is written up here.

wiki page, fawef-hahap: https://gitlab.qirvanworks.corp/view/browse/display/962456f900a8

Onboarding: metrics sidecar. The Copperline sidecar (codename Threshvane) scrapes app metrics every 15s and batches them to the Aldermoor aggregator. Runs as a container next to each service pod. Config lives in the sidecar repo under /deploy; don't edit prod values directly. Local dev: run `make sidecar-up`, hit the health endpoint, confirm gauges flow. If the aggregator rejects your batches, rotate the ingest credential from the team vault. The vault unlocks with the recovery passphrase printed below.

vault phrase of kawif-kaduf = briir-oliax-istael-tamys-aldath-kelix-drueth-holok-rusion-kasix-pelox-tameth-istael

Finance Review Summary — Marketing Budget Adjustment, Helvane Consumer Group. For the incoming director: the board approved a 12% reduction to the marketing budget, concentrated in print and event spend across the Westerhollow region. Digital channels are protected, as is the Lumivale launch campaign. Savings are redirected to debt servicing through Q2. Monthly variance reviews will continue under the existing cadence. One related decision requires confidential handling and follows immediately.

internal memo for tagef-hadup: Gross margin on Ulaath came in at 15 percent against a plan of 5 percent. Only 7 of the 120 pilot accounts renewed Ulaath, so a churn review is set for October 15.